4G Technology

Fourth Generation (4G) mobiles

4G also called as Fourth-Generation Communications System, is a term used to describe
the next step in wireless communications. A 4G system can provide a comprehensive IP
solution where voice, data and streamed multimedia can be provided to users on an "Anytime, Anywhere" basis. The data transfer rates are also much higher than previous generations.

The main objectives of 4G are:

1)4G will be a fully IP-based integrated system.

2)This will be capable of providing 100 Mbit/s and 1 Gbit/s speeds both indoors and
outdoors.

3)It can provide premium quality and high security.


4)4G offer all types of services at an affordable cost.

4G is developed to provide high quality of service (QoS) and rate requirements set by
forthcoming applications such as wireless broadband access, Multimedia Messaging, Video
Chat, Mobile TV, High definition TV content, DVB, minimal service like voice and data, and
other streaming services.

4G technology allow high-quality smooth video transmission. It will enable fast
downloading of full-length songs or music pieces in real time.

Data Rates For 4G:

The downloading speed for mobile Internet connections is from 9.6 kbit/s for
2G cellular at present. However, in actual use the data rates are usually slower,
especially in crowded areas, or when there is congestion in network.

4G mobile data transmission rates are planned to be up to 20 megabits per second which
means that it will be about 10-20 times faster than standard ASDL services.

In terms of connection seeds, 4G will be about 200 times faster than present 2G mobile
data rates, and about 10 times faster than 3G broadband mobile. 3G data rates are
currently 2Mbit/sec, which is very fast compared to 2G's 9.6Kbit/sec.

Officials of DARPA has revealed that this aircraft will be known as VULTURE due to its
Persistent Pseudo-Satellite Capability . It means that this aircraft will be able to fly
over a single area, communicating or performing analysis for years at a time.

Major Obstacles in Project:

Even this project looks appealing to many of you, but there are some serious problems or
you can say obstacles in achieving this project.

1) First challenge in front of designers is to figure out some Way to Supply Power to
this aircraft during long missions.

2) Another problem is that this aircraft will carry a 1000 pound (450 kg) payload in
winds at an altitude of 60,000 to 90,000 feet.

3) Designers have also to sort out the problems regarding Deterioration of Materials
during their long-time exposure to stratospheric flight.
In addition to this there may be many challenges during designing of this aircraft.

Daniel Newman: The Man Behind VULTURE

Daniel Newman is the Project Manger of this ambitious project of NASA. In his words:
"We want to completely change the paradigm of how we think of aircraft. Aviation has a
perfect record - we've never left one up there. We will attempt to break that record".
It looks that its time to get out of the traditional "launch - recover - maintain - launch cycle of aircrafts."

Concept Behind Vulture:

Basically Aircrafts operates just like satellites, but the major difference is that these
are not regulated by orbital mechanics. You can understand Vulture as a Pseudo-Satellite,
which operates in the stratosphere and not in the low Earth orbit. This would provide a 65 dB upgrading in communications capability and will increase onboard sensor resolution.

WHAT'S THE DIFFERENCE 

MIDORI is an offshoot of Microsoft Research's Singularity operating system.
In this the tools and libraries are completely managed code. MIDORI is designed to
run directly on native hardware (x86, x64 and ARM), will be hosted on the Windows
Hyper-V hypervisor, or even be hosted by a Windows process.

MIDORI can be also seen as MICROSOFT'S answer those competitors who are applying
"Virtualization" as a mean to solving issues within contemporary computing.

The main idea behind MIDORI is to develop a lightweight portable OS which can be mated
easily to lots of various applications.

IMPORTANCE OF MIDAIR


For knowing the importance of MIDORI you have to think about, how an operating system
 is loaded on a computer. Actually operating system is loaded onto a hard disk physically
 located on that machine. In this way, the operating system is tied very tightly to that
 hardware. As Windows is dependent on hardware, it might face opposition from contemporary ways of working because people are extremely mobile in using different devices in order get diverse information.
Due to this trend installing different applications on a single computer may led to
different compatibility issues whenever the machine require updating. The new operating
system will solve these problems by the concept of Virtualizing. This will solve problems
 such as widespread security vulnerabilities, unexpected interactions among different
applications, failures caused by errant extensions, plug-ins, and drivers and many more.

Draganflyer X6
Draganflyer X6 is an advanced helicopter that can be operated remotely without any pilot.
 It is designed mainly to carry wireless video cameras and still cameras. The Draganflyer
 X6 helicopter can be operated very easily with its hand held controller.

The Draganflyer X6 helicopter is based on a unique 6-rotor design that has been under
 development since early 2006. It uses 11 sensors and thousands of lines of code to
 self-stabilize during flight which makes it easier to fly than any other helicopter
in its class. The on-board software of Draganflyer X6 is developed after extensive
testing and development. Draganflyer X6 helicopter is a revolution in the field of
Unmanned Aerial Vehicle (UAV).

It can be used very efficiently for various applications and it is ideal for spying
 on the enemy in a safe and reliable manner.

NEXI - Robot with facial expressions
A latest invention by MIT Media Lab is a new robot that is able to show various facial
expressions such as 'slanting its eyebrows in anger', or 'raise them in surprise',
and show a wide assortment of facial expressions while communicating with people.

This latest achievement in the field of Robotics is named NEXI as it is framed as
the next generation robots which is aimed for a range of applications for personal
robots and human-robot teamwork.

DESIGNING 

The head and face of NEXI were designed by Xitome Design which is a innovative
designing and development company that specializes in robotic design and development.
The expressive robotics started with a neck mechanism sporting 4 degrees of freedom (DoF)
 at the base, plus pan-tilt-yaw of the head itself. The mechanism has been constructed to
 time the movements so they mimic human speed. The face of NEXI has been specially
designed to use gaze, eyebrows, eyelids and an articulate mandible which helps in
expressing a wide range of different emotions.

The chassis of NEXI is also advanced. It has been developed by the Laboratory for
 Perceptual Robotics UMASS (University of Massachusetts), Amherst. This chassis is
based on the uBot5 mobile manipulator. The mobile base can balance dynamically on two
wheels. The arms of NEXI can pick up a weight of up to 10 pounds and the plastic covering
of the chassis can detect any kind of human touch.

CYNTHIA BREATHER: HEAD OF THE PROJECT

This project was headed by Media Lab's Cynthia Breazeal, a well known robotics expert
 famous for earlier expressive robots such as Kismet. She is an Associate Professor of
Media Arts and Sciences at the MIT. She named her new product as an MDS (mobile, dextrous, social) robot.

Information Technology (IT)
The development, installation, and implementation of computer systems and applications.

Information Technology (IT) is the branch of engineering that deals with the use of computers and telecommunications to store, retrieve and transmit information. The acquisition, processing, storage and dissemination of vocal, pictorial, textual and numerical information by a microelectronics-based combination of computing and telecommunications are its main fields. The term in its modern sense first appeared in a 1958 article published in the Harvard Business Review, in which authors Leavitt and Whisler commented that "the new technology does not yet have a single established name. We shall call it information technology (IT)." Some of the modern and emerging fields of Information technology are next generation web technologies, bioinformatic, cloud computing, global information systems, large scale knowledge bases, etc. Advancements are mainly driven in the field of computer science.

Included in Information Technology

  • All computers with a human interface
  • All computer peripherals which will not operate unless connected to a computer or network
  • All voice, video and data networks and the equipment, staff and purchased services necessary to operate them
  • All salary and benefits for staff whose job descriptions specifically includes technology functions, i.e. network services, applications development, systems administration
  • All technology services provided by vendors or contractors
  • Operating costs associated with providing information technology

  • All costs associated with developing, purchasing, licensing or maintaining software
Agencies may wish to include other costs at their discretion. For example, an agency may wish to include digital cameras in their IT budget even though they can be operated stand-alone. Data entry personnel may be included if they are considered part of the technology staff. Costs that are excluded above may be included if they are an integral part of a computer applications or would be difficult to break out because the costs are included with other information technology costs.


Examples of Information Technology



  • Telephone and radio equipment and switches used for voice communications.
  • Traditional computer applications that include data storage and programs to input, process, and output the data.
  • Software and support for office automation systems such as word processing and spreadsheets, as well as the computer to run them.
  • Users' PCs and software.
  • Server hardware and software used to support applications such as electronic mail/groupware, file and print services, database, application/ web servers, storage systems, and other hosting services.
  • Data, voice, and video networks and all associated communications equipment and software.
  • Peripherals directly connected to computer information systems used to collect or transmit audio, video or graphic information, such as scanners and digitizes.
  • Voice response systems that interact with a computer database or application.
  • The state radio communications network.
  • Computers and network systems used by teachers, trainers, and students for educational purposes
  • "Open/integrated" computer systems that monitor or automate mechanical or chemical processes and also store information used by computer applications for analysis and decision-making, such as a building management system.

  • All operating costs, equipment and staff time associated with supporting the technology infrastructure of the agency, possibly including items excluded above, such as video equipment used for technology training that is included in the information systems cost center for the agency.

Excluded from Information Technology



  • "Closed/stand-alone" computer systems that monitor or automate mechanical or chemical processes, such as the fire alarm system in the capitol building.
  • Audio-visual equipment which can be operated as a standalone piece of equipment, such as televisions, tape recorders, VCRs, video cameras, and overhead projectors. Stand-alone video editing equipment is excluded.
  • Copy machines and fax machines.
  • Licenses or subscriptions to electronic information provided to users in lieu of books or magazines.
  • Salaries of staff who use technology but are not directly involved in developing, implementing or supporting technology as documented on their PIQ. Data entry staff, staff who digitize drawings, staff who do desktop publishing are excluded. "Power users" who use advanced features of spreadsheets or word processing software are excluded.
  • Data entry services
